What to Watch Out For When You Dive Into $5 Slots

First, the dreaded “minimum bet” clause. Some operators hide it in the fine print, forcing you to bet the maximum on each spin to qualify for the “bonus”. The result? You’re pumping $5 into a slot that’s essentially a high‑risk roulette wheel.

Second, the payout structure. A lot of these low‑deposit games have a “max win” cap that barely covers your deposit. It’s like filling a bucket with a leaky tap – you’ll never fill it up.

Third, the withdrawal lag. After you finally claw back a modest win, the casino throws a delay that feels longer than a Sydney traffic jam during rush hour.
